<div dir="ltr"><div>Lo tengo, tengo que hacer una relación ListaPrecios-Artículo</div><div><br></div><div><strong>ListaPrecios_Artículos</strong></div><div>id_lista_precio</div><div>id_artículo</div><div><br></div><div>y con eso sí puedo seleccionar el código unívocamente.</div>
<div>Este sería un caso donde la clave principal es compuesta.</div></div><div class="gmail_extra"><br><br><div class="gmail_quote">El 4 de julio de 2013 11:11, Leonardo Tadei - Pegasus Tech Supply <span dir="ltr"><<a href="mailto:leonardot@pegasusnet.com.ar" target="_blank">leonardot@pegasusnet.com.ar</a>></span> escribió:<br>
<bl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">Ariel,<br>
<br>
El jue, 04-07-2013 a las 00:25 -0300, Ariel Fernández escribió:<br>
<div class="im">> ok, considerando como ejemplo un contexto que conozco (facturación en<br>
> un mayorista), la lista de precios se selecciona al momento de hacer<br>
> el pedido (o la factura), y se utiliza esa lista para todos los<br>
> artículos por supuesto.<br>
<br>
</div>        Y como selecionás los artículos de una lista de precios en esta<br>
tabla ???<br>
<div class="im"><br>
id      id_articulo     precio<br>
1       1               10.25<br>
2       1               11.50<br>
<br>
<br>
</div><div class="im">> Entonces a mi entender, tendría que agregar referencia a la lista de<br>
> precios en Detalle_Factura<br>
<br>
</div>        Seguro que no :-(<br>
<br>
        De veras, aplicá el método que sale. Tirá la lista de campos y aplicá<br>
las 3 formas normales.<br>
<div class="HOEnZb"><div class="h5"><br>
<br>
> El 3 de julio de 2013 23:09, Leonardo Tadei - Pegasus Tech Supply<br>
> <<a href="mailto:leonardot@pegasusnet.com.ar">leonardot@pegasusnet.com.ar</a>> escribió:<br>
>         Hola Ariel,<br>
><br>
>         El mié, 03-07-2013 a las 20:57 -0300, Ariel Fernández<br>
>         escribió:<br>
>         > Hola Leo,<br>
>         ><br>
>         ><br>
>         > Pero por qué sólo una lista de precios? si puede haber un<br>
>         mismo código<br>
>         > con diferentes precios gracias a la clave primaria<br>
>         artificial (id) de<br>
>         > Lista_Precios .....<br>
><br>
><br>
>                 Porque si hacés eso, no podés distinguir a qué lista<br>
>         de precios<br>
>         corresponde un precio dado...<br>
>                 Escenario: lista de precios "público" y  "mayorista".<br>
>                 Tu estructura:<br>
>         id      id_articulo     precio<br>
>         1       1               10.25<br>
>         2       1               11.50<br>
><br>
>                 Cómo se determina qué precio se usa en el caso de que<br>
>         se quieras vender<br>
>         el artículo con ID = 1 ???<br>
><br>
><br>
>         >  ah, y me faltaba "código" en Artículos...<br>
><br>
><br>
>                 No lo había visto.<br>
>                 Fijate lo de las listas de precios, que el resto ya<br>
>         está bien.<br>
><br>
><br>
><br>
><br>
>         > Clientes<br>
>         ><br>
>         > Facturas<br>
>         ><br>
>         > Detalle_Facturas<br>
>         > Categorías_Imp<br>
>         > Lista_Precios<br>
>         ><br>
>         > Artículos<br>
>         > id<br>
>         ><br>
>         > id<br>
>         ><br>
>         > id<br>
>         ><br>
>         > id<br>
>         ><br>
>         > id<br>
>         ><br>
>         > id<br>
>         > nombre<br>
>         ><br>
>         > número<br>
>         ><br>
>         > id_factura<br>
>         ><br>
>         > nombre<br>
>         ><br>
>         > id_artículo<br>
>         ><br>
>         > código<br>
>         > apellido<br>
>         ><br>
>         > id_sucursal<br>
>         ><br>
>         > id_articulo<br>
>         ><br>
>         ><br>
>         ><br>
>         > precio<br>
>         ><br>
>         > descripción<br>
>         > dirección<br>
>         ><br>
>         > fecha<br>
>         ><br>
>         > cód.artículo<br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         > tasa_iva<br>
>         > teléfono<br>
>         ><br>
>         > id_forma_pago<br>
>         ><br>
>         > desc.artículo<br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         > id_cat_imp<br>
>         ><br>
>         > id_cliente<br>
>         ><br>
>         > precio.artículo<br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         > nom_cliente<br>
>         ><br>
>         > cant.artículo<br>
>         ><br>
>         > Sucursales<br>
>         ><br>
>         > Formas_Pago<br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         > ape_cliente<br>
>         ><br>
>         > tasa_iva<br>
>         ><br>
>         > id<br>
>         ><br>
>         > id<br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         > dir_cliente<br>
>         ><br>
>         ><br>
>         ><br>
>         > nombre<br>
>         ><br>
>         > descripción<br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         > tel_cliente<br>
>         ><br>
>         ><br>
>         ><br>
>         > dirección<br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         > cat_imp_cliente<br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         ><br>
>         > El 30 de junio de 2013 23:07, Leonardo Tadei - Pegasus Tech<br>
>         Supply<br>
>         > <<a href="mailto:leonardot@pegasusnet.com.ar">leonardot@pegasusnet.com.ar</a>> escribió:<br>
>         >         Hola Ariel,<br>
>         ><br>
>         >                 me había quedado este mail tuyo sin<br>
>         responder:<br>
>         ><br>
>         >                 Te cuento unas cosas:<br>
>         ><br>
>         >         - Por lo mismo que en Facturas ponés el nombre del<br>
>         cliente,<br>
>         >         tenés que<br>
>         >         poner la categoría impositiva, y no una referencia a<br>
>         ella.<br>
>         >         - Detalle_Facturas: qué son id_factura y número_fac?<br>
>         La<br>
>         >         referencia del<br>
>         >         detalle con su factura es a través de la clave<br>
>         primaria!<br>
>         >         - Detalle_Facturas: no sé que es cant.items, pero no<br>
>         va...<br>
>         >         - Artículos: falta el código, que lo estás usando<br>
>         den<br>
>         >         Detalle_Facturas.<br>
>         >         - El almacenamiento que hiciste solo puede tener una<br>
>         lista de<br>
>         >         precios.<br>
>         ><br>
>         >                 Seguimos!<br>
><br>
><br>
><br>
>         --<br>
>         Leonardo Tadei<br>
>         <a href="mailto:leonardot@pegasusnet.com.ar">leonardot@pegasusnet.com.ar</a><br>
>         Web: <a href="http://leonardo.tadei.com.ar" target="_blank">http://leonardo.tadei.com.ar</a><br>
>         Firma pública:<br>
>         <a href="http://www.pegasusnet.com.ar/LeonardoTadei-public.key" target="_blank">http://www.pegasusnet.com.ar/LeonardoTadei-public.key</a><br>
><br>
>         _______________________________________________<br>
>         Php-avanzado mailing list<br>
>         <a href="mailto:Php-avanzado@pato2.fi.mdp.edu.ar">Php-avanzado@pato2.fi.mdp.edu.ar</a><br>
>         <a href="http://www3.fi.mdp.edu.ar/cgi-bin/mailman/listinfo/php-avanzado" target="_blank">http://www3.fi.mdp.edu.ar/cgi-bin/mailman/listinfo/php-avanzado</a><br>
><br>
><br>
><br>
> _______________________________________________<br>
> Php-avanzado mailing list<br>
> <a href="mailto:Php-avanzado@pato2.fi.mdp.edu.ar">Php-avanzado@pato2.fi.mdp.edu.ar</a><br>
> <a href="http://www3.fi.mdp.edu.ar/cgi-bin/mailman/listinfo/php-avanzado" target="_blank">http://www3.fi.mdp.edu.ar/cgi-bin/mailman/listinfo/php-avanzado</a><br>
<br>
--<br>
Leonardo Tadei<br>
<a href="mailto:leonardot@pegasusnet.com.ar">leonardot@pegasusnet.com.ar</a><br>
Web: <a href="http://leonardo.tadei.com.ar" target="_blank">http://leonardo.tadei.com.ar</a><br>
Firma pública: <a href="http://www.pegasusnet.com.ar/LeonardoTadei-public.key" target="_blank">http://www.pegasusnet.com.ar/LeonardoTadei-public.key</a><br>
<br>
_______________________________________________<br>
Php-avanzado mailing list<br>
<a href="mailto:Php-avanzado@pato2.fi.mdp.edu.ar">Php-avanzado@pato2.fi.mdp.edu.ar</a><br>
<a href="http://www3.fi.mdp.edu.ar/cgi-bin/mailman/listinfo/php-avanzado" target="_blank">http://www3.fi.mdp.edu.ar/cgi-bin/mailman/listinfo/php-avanzado</a><br>
</div></div></blockquote></div><br></div>